Transaction 108605ec6318c8f9443ef1c879755f337738c38ba5efa749be87c249f21f936c
1 Input
1 Output
-
108605ec6318c8f9443ef1c879755f337738c38ba5efa749be87c249f21f936c:0
- value
- 90900
- script pubkey
- OP_0 OP_PUSHBYTES_20 1eeceb0a13a4f71fe010524e1d0c414659d47c49
- address
- bc1qrmkwkzsn5nm3lcqs2f8p6rzpgevaglzfr3esv4